Rochdale train station is well-equipped to cater to your needs. With a ticket office open from early morning till late night, purchasing or collecting your pre-booked tickets is hassle-free. Ticket machines are available and accessible, accepting both cash and cards. For those who prefer using smartcards, the station supports issuing and validating them.
Step-free access is provided across the station, making it scooter and wheelchair friendly. While accessible toilets are not available, regular toilet facilities ensure basic needs are met. Though there aren't dedicated waiting rooms, the station offers ample seating for those waiting for their train's arrival.
Convenient transport links make Rochdale station a hub of connectivity. If your journey includes rail replacement services, be assured of a smooth transition with pick-up and drop-off at the Network Rail Parking Bay right outside the station. For taxi services, Northern Railway’s Cab4You service is at your disposal.
Buses to Bury and Bolton are readily accessible on Maclure Road, with the busline service reachable at 0871 200 2233. Although there's no bike hire directly at the station, an extensive public transport system ensures that Rochdale is well connected via GMPTE with queries at 0161 228 7811.

While Giggleswick Station offers a straightforward setup, it's important to note the absence of a ticket office and ticket machines. Travelers are encouraged to secure their tickets online before arriving. For those requiring assistance, there's a customer help point, but keep in mind that the station is unstaffed. However, support can be requested via a designated helpline. For visually or hearing impaired passengers, the station is equipped with an induction loop and some step-free access, though it's advisable to check in advance given the platform's barrow crossing that may pose challenges.
It's also worth mentioning that Giggleswick provides no facilities for food, drink, or shopping within its premises. Therefore, if you need refreshments or cash, it would be wise to plan accordingly before arriving at the station. Despite these limitations, bicycle storage is available, making it convenient for those exploring the area on two wheels.
Getting to and from Giggleswick Station is quite manageable with a few transport links. There’s the availability of a rail replacement service situated in the station car park. For taxi services, visitors can explore options via the Cab4You service. Although bus services aren’t directly available at the station, planning your onward journey ahead of time using a printable timetable can ensure a hassle-free trip.
While cycle hire is not available at the station, the area around Giggleswick is lovely for cycling, and you can store your bike securely while you travel by train.
